Official abstract text for this publication.
Disclosed are, inter alia, a positive electrode slurry containing reduced content of a binder, a method of preparing the positive electrode slurry, a positive electrode made from the slurry and a lithium secondary battery including the positive electrode.

What is claimed is: 1 . A composition for a positive electrode of a lithium secondary battery, comprising: a positive electrode active material, a conductive material, a binder, and silica, wherein a weight ratio between the positive electrode active material, the conductive material, the binder, and the silica ranges from about 93:4:2.7:0.3 to about 93:2.4:0.6. 2 . The composition of claim 1 , wherein the silica comprises silica fume. 3 . The composition of claim 1 , wherein the silica has a diameter of about 1 to 7 nm. 4 . The composition of claim 1 , wherein the positive electrode active material comprises one or more selected from nickel, cobalt, and manganese. 5 . The composition of claim 1 , further comprising a solvent component. 6 . A method of preparing a composition for a positive electrode of a lithium secondary battery, comprising: preparing a binder composition comprising a binder, silica, and a solvent component; and adding a positive electrode active material and a conductive material with the binder solution, wherein a weight ratio between the positive electrode active material, the conductive material, the binder, and the silica ranges from about 93:4:2.7:0.3 to 93:2.4:0.6. 7 . A positive electrode for a lithium secondary battery, wherein the positive electrode is made of a slurry composition of claim 1 . 8 . The positive electrode of claim 7 , wherein the positive electrode has a loading density of the positive electrode active material ranging from about 3.0 to about 19.0 mg/cm2. 9 . A lithium secondary battery comprising a positive electrode of claim 7 .
